Toothpaste

What’s in my toothpaste? And why? Toothpaste is a necessity. Not only does it assist in disturbing the plaque biofilm and freshen your breath; it also helps promote remineralisation to prevent tooth decay, prevent calculus build up, clean stains and prevent issues like gum diseases (gingivitis and periodontitis).
